Cili është përdorimi i FileWriter në Java?
Cili është përdorimi i FileWriter në Java?

Video: Cili është përdorimi i FileWriter në Java?

Video: Cili është përdorimi i FileWriter në Java?
Video: MQL5 TUTORIAL BASICS - SIMPLE ACCOUNT CHECK 2024, Prill
Anonim

Java FileWriter klasa është të përdorura për të shkruar të dhëna të orientuara nga karakteri në një skedar. Është klasë e orientuar drejt karakterit e cila është të përdorura për trajtimin e skedarëve në java . Ndryshe nga klasa FileOutputStream, nuk keni nevojë të konvertoni vargun në grup bajt sepse ofron metodë për të shkruar vargun direkt.

Në lidhje me këtë, cili është përdorimi i FileOutputStream në Java?

Java FileOutputStream . FileOutputStream është një rrjedhë dalëse për shkrimin e të dhënave në një File ose FileDescriptor. FileOutputStream është të përdorura për shkrimin e rrjedhave të bajteve të papërpunuara siç janë të dhënat e imazhit. Është mirë që përdorni me bajt të dhënash që nuk mund të përfaqësohen si tekst si PDF, dokumente excel, skedarë imazhesh etj.

Më pas, pyetja është, si mund të anashkaloj një skedar Java? Nëse shkruani një skedar në Java i cili është tashmë i pranishëm në vendndodhje, ai do të mbishkruhet automatikisht. Përveç nëse ju shkruani për këtë dosje me një flamur shtojcë të vendosur në "E vërtetë". FileWriter fw = FileWriter i ri (emri i skedarit, false); Ajo do mbishkruani skedarin dmth pastroni dosje dhe shkruajini përsëri.

Gjithashtu, ku shkruan FileWriter?

FileWriter perdoret per shkruaj te skedarët e karaktereve. E saj shkruaj () metodat ju lejojnë të shkruaj karakter(at) ose vargjet në një skedar. FileWriters zakonisht mbështillen nga një nivel më i lartë Shkrimtar objekte, të tilla si BufferedWriter ose PrintWriter, të cilat ofrojnë performancë më të mirë dhe metoda më fleksibël të nivelit të lartë për shkruaj të dhëna.

Cili është ndryshimi midis FileWriter dhe BufferedWriter?

FileWriter shkruan direkt në Files dhe duhet të përdoret vetëm kur numri i shkrimeve është më i vogël. BufferedWriter : BufferedWriter është pothuajse e ngjashme me FileWriter por përdor buffer të brendshëm për të shkruar të dhëna në File. Ju duhet të përdorni BufferedWriter kur numri i veprimeve të shkrimit është më i madh.

Recommended: